My fiancé and I hadn’t been to the movies in a while, so we decided it would be nice to plan a date night. We usually go to AMC, but this time we wanted to try something different, so we chose Movie Tavern. We bought our tickets online and noticed we could pre-order food, so we scheduled a few items for 7:50 for a 7:30 movie.
When we arrived, there was no one scanning tickets, so we just walked in. We saw an employee near our theater, so we let him know we hadn’t checked in, and asked if our food would still come out as scheduled. He hesitated for a moment but then assured us it would be fine and that the food would arrive as planned.
By around 8:00, we hadn’t received our food, so my fiancé went to the concession stand to confirm our order was in. He was told they were working on it and that it should be out soon. Another 15 minutes passed and still no food, so he checked again and was given the same response.
Around 8:20, servers started going in and out of our theater delivering food, but then it came to a stop. I tried to be patient and gave it a few more minutes, but by 8:50 we still hadn’t received our order. At that point, I was extremely frustrated, so I went to the concession stand to speak with a manager. One happened to be there, and when I explained the situation, he said they were just a little backed up. I understand delays happen, but waiting an hour for food that should only take a few minutes to prepare felt unreasonable—it’s not like we ordered a tomahawk steak or anything.
The manager was not very professional, and he never apologized, but he also didn’t argue. He agreed to give me a refund, so I went back to grab my card. When I returned, there was an entire line of people also waiting for refunds. I spoke with a couple in line, and they said their movie had already ended and they never received their food either, which was honestly unbelievable.
When I was getting my refund, I also noticed the total didn’t even match what I had paid. By then, I was so annoyed and ready to leave that I didn’t want to spend any more time dealing with it, so I just accepted it and took the loss of a couple of dollars.
At that point, we decided to leave. We had already missed so much of the movie going back and forth, and we were still hungry. It was late, so our dining options were limited, which made it even more frustrating. Considering it had taken us nearly 40 minutes to get there, followed by an hour and a half of sitting in a theater waiting and not being able to focus on the movie—only to have another long drive back home—the whole evening felt like a complete waste. It was incredibly disappointing, and we definitely won’t be returning!
